This exceptional wall oven from GE delivers quality performance, offers innovative features and adds an attractive, modern touch to any kitchen. Its speedcook oven delivers oven-quality food up to four times faster than a conventional oven, with no preheating required. The 1800-watt convection oven mode bakes and roasts at temperatures ranging from 80 to 450 degrees, ensuring even results, every time. It even has a sensor-microwave mode, allowing you to reheat and defrost with ease. Keeps prepared foods warm and fresh, and retains superb moistness and crispness. Bakers will love the way the proof mode allows dough to rise quickly, and busy families will appreciate that the unit's rounded rear wall allows complete turntable rotation of 9-in. x 13-in. casserole dish or other large cookware, making family-sized portions simple to cook and reheat.

Rated 5 out of 5 by wowmom23 So glad we made this purchase!
I just got a call from the extended warranty people that my extended warranty ends on Saturday. I'm sorry that I haven't written a review before. Clearly we have had this for 3 years now and we did have to make 1 service call. I was so nervous to spend so much on this 'microwave' and a few reviews had mentioned it failing around the 2 year mark, so I got the warranty. Our warranty call was due to the convection fan making a horrendous noise and the issue was the fan had come loose and was vibrating. They tightened the screws and issue was resolved in about 15 minutes. The repair guy was very nice.
As to the actual Advantium, we have the 220 and have it mounted below the counter - but don't tell. It is awesome. I use it everyday for almost everything. MY only complaint is that when I'm using it as an oven - I occasionally need a microwave too and have to wait. It is awesome in our Texas heat b/c I don't have to heat our huge range. I use the speed cook technology on occasion and I would say that it generally speeds up my 'baking' by about 33% - esp great for brownies, frozen apps like cheese sticks for the kids or nuggest - makes them so crispy, and it makes a GREAT and super-fast baked potato (with crispy skin!). I would spend the money again if it broke. Today I'm deciding if I should extend the warranty or just take my chances!
